Why Your Clothing Store Needs a Specialized WordPress Theme in 2025
The right theme does more than look pretty. It:
- Adapts to mobile-first shoppers (over 70% of eCommerce traffic comes from smartphones).
- Simplifies customization so you can tweak layouts, colors, and fonts without coding.
- Loads fast (slow sites lose 40% of visitors).
- Integrates seamlessly with plugins like WooCommerce, size charts, and booking tools.

How to Pick the Perfect Theme for Your Brand
- Mobile Responsiveness: Test demos on your phone.
- Support & Updates: Ensure timely help if things break.
- Scalability: Will it grow with your inventory?
- SEO Features: Built-in schema markup? Yes, please.
